COVENANT COMMUNITY CHURCH (CCC) VACAVILLE, CALIFORNIA
Title: Director of Children’s Ministry
Purpose: To coordinate and administer the Christian Education Ministry at CCC for children from age two through fifth grade.
Skills: The Director of Children’s Ministry (DCM) should have:
- The ability, passion, and initiative to communicate the love of Jesus Christ to children of the church through multiple teaching methods;
- An understanding of the developmental learning stages of children and the ability to apply that understanding to teaching Christian truth and principles;
- Strong planning, organization, and communication skills
- The ability to organize, plan, teach and supervise lessons and group activities;
- The ability to be an advanced planner;
- The ability to recruit, motivate and train others in the work of the Ministry;
- The ability to clearly communicate the activities and goals of the Children’s Ministry to the church;
- The ability to work well with others in a team atmosphere; and
- The ability to work with modern office equipment and supplies
Work Hours: 32 hours per week – Full time, Exempt
Reports to: Pastor
Supervises: Toddler (2/3s) program volunteers; teachers and leaders involved in Children’s worship programs, special events, and Vacation Bible School; and child care providers for ages birth through 5th grade during special events
Works with: Pastor, CCC Staff, Children’s Ministry chairperson, members, and volunteers in Children’s Ministry; Mothers of Preschoolers (MOPS) Ministry leaders
Specific Duties: The DCM must:
- Act in accordance with the Book of Order of the Presbyterian Church (P.C.-U.S.A.);
- Work with Session and the Children’s Ministry to create and implement the mission, vision, and goals for Children’s Ministry at CCC;
- Recruit, Train, Motivate, Network, and Evaluate ministry leaders and teachers for the children’s worship programs - currently the Toddler Room (2-3 year olds), Promiseland, Children’s Worship, and Vacation Bible School
- Ensure that schedules for teachers and assistants are completed and disseminated
- Coordinate and participate in special events, including outreach parties, for children
- Coordinate nursery care (ages birth through 2) and activities for special events
- Develop and implement curricula for each age group in conjunction with the Children’s Ministry
- Serve as the Child Protection Policy administrator and reporter
- Attend worship services and prepare weekly Children’s sermons
- Encourage Sunday School attendance through regular communication with children and parents
- Attend and participate in staff, ministry, and Session meetings as required; and
- Perform other duties as assigned.
Requirements: The successful candidate shall have the following qualifications:
Education: High school diploma or GED, with college coursework in education and/or childhood development desirable
Experience: Prior paid or volunteer experience in teaching and/or children’s ministry is desirable
